Ticket: rate-limiting rules for the Hollowbridge internal API gateway are unreachable. The policy bundle lives in the Stonebox vault, which locked itself after last night's failed rotation. As the incoming contractor, please review before changing anything: current limits are per-team token buckets, and the finance ingest route has a deliberate exemption documented in the wiki. Restore vault access first, then audit the bundle. Unlocking Stonebox requires the recovery passphrase, which is:

unlock words, fafog-yagap: julvan-rusix-rusdor-quenath-drumir-wenir-sileth-julael-aldion-julael-frador-giliel-tameth-ulador

Finance Review — FY Headcount Plan

For the board: next year's plan holds total headcount flat at 312. Engineering grows by nine; back-office shrinks by eleven through attrition. Salary budget rises three percent. No new sites. Contractor spend drops twenty percent. The assumptions tied to the Larkspur initiative are detailed in the confidential note below.

management briefing: Only 7 of the 120 pilot accounts renewed Ralael, so a churn review is set for January 1.

## Tuning

The receipt mailer (Almsgate) batches donation receipts and sends through the Thornquay relay. On-call: if the queue backs up, resist the urge to crank batch size — the relay rate-limits per connection, and bigger batches just mean bigger retries. Scale worker count first, then shorten the flush interval. Dedupe window must stay longer than the retry horizon or donors get duplicate receipts, which generates tickets. All knobs live in one place and are read at worker start. Current production values follow.

tuning table, kajop-yafof:
QUOTAS = {
    "wenath": 10,
    "ulaael": 5,
}

## Break-Glass: PodProof Validator

If the PodProof feed validator's admin plane is unreachable and on-call can't help, there's a break-glass path. Fair warning, reviewer: it skips SSO entirely and fires an audit alarm to the Harnley security channel. Use the offline console on the bastion, pick "emergency session," and when prompted, supply the recovery passphrase:

strongbox words: druiel-frador-brieth-druys-fenys-zorwyn-zorael